The Packers activated Deguara (knee) from the PUP list Wednesday, Rob Demovsky of ESPN.com reports.
While Demovsky noted Deguara has been medically cleared from the torn ACL he suffered Oct. 5 against the Falcons, he likely will be eased into practices. Robert Tonyan is the clear-cut top receiving tight end in Green Bay, and Marcedes Lewis handles key blocking duties. As a result, Deguara, a 2020 third-round pick, may be fighting for not much more than a peripheral role in the Packers offense.
